| Sumario: | Bioresorbable devices are actually extensively applied for bone healing. These products are exposed to several physical, chemical and mechanical requirements. For this reason, mechanical performance under different loading conditions should be exhaustively analyzed in order to warrant the long term success. In this work, mechanical behavior of polylactic acid (PLA) maxillofacial miniplate implant was investigated by mechanical tests and numerical simulations. The obtained results showed, that thread profile and screws location, respect to the broken bone plane, represent key factors for stress distributions. On the other hand, experimental tests and simulations exhibited similar displacement values. |
